The purpose of this guide is to touch on additional subjects not covered in my two other basic guides. This one will include tips for both CTs and Ts and will be split into two sections.

Warden Tips&Tricks

  • Keep the Ts moving, it's harder for an armed T to aim or stay stacked if they are kept moving
  • When cells open get the Ts away from their cells
    • It's easier to clear guns and prevent cellhopping to vents if you move them to another area of cellblock
    • example: put them on the tables on canyondam or cell stairs on blackops
  • Know where your team is at all times
  • Know where vents and guns are located
    • playing as a T to learn the map can help with this
  • Utilize your resources well
    • Send an extra CT to pursue vents/rebels or watch an ST (or just don't give out STs)
  • Know your weaknesses in map coverage and keep the Ts away from those areas
  • Give your CTs time to move in position before moving the Ts
  • Clear guns quickly and efficiently
    • Call out the T by name and tell them to keep the gun holstered until told otherwise
    • Move them away from their team while keeping their team frozen
    • When telling a T to drop a gun, always start with the phrase "Without passing the gun to a teammate or picking it back up..."
  • Order your CTs around (Guards are required to follow the Wardens orders as long as they don't break any rules)
  • Give clear and concise orders
    • Prisoners that are confused serve as a distraction to actual rebels. Make sure the Ts know what they are supposed to do so you know who is directly disobeying
  • Never have the Ts "Shift walk follow me". You will die 80%+ of the time and the Ts will get a free primary.
  • Stay in control. Never panic.
    • If you're taking over for a warden that just died, be very quick to take control of the situation.
    • Don't take warden if you aren't with the Ts. You can't control a situation that you aren't fully aware and informed of.
  • Have fun and make sure the Ts are having fun.

Guard Tips&Tricks

  • Know where the vents and common rebellion areas are located
  • Know which prisoners are most likely to rebel
  • Stay attentive. Lazy guards and afk guards will allow prisoners a chance to escape or rebel.
  • Swiftly kill rebels and avoid killing non-rebels for frivolous reasons.
  • Stay in CT areas as much as possible to avoid death
    • Even if you die in a CT area it helps to keep your primary weapon from falling into the hands of a T
  • Use your mic, If you see a gun, call it out immediately
  • Keep your gun out and be ready to shoot at all times
  • Use your map/radar and watch for red blips
  • Have fun

Prisoner Tips&Tricks

  • If a warden tells you to take one step out...blah blah etc...he's probably going to check for guns. You can almost always hide your gun back in your cell and grab it again when you move by pressing your use key while aiming at it.
  • Be sneaky, lot's of maps have hiding spots, use these to your advantage to get the drop on unsuspecting CTs
  • Prioritize killing the warden first. The death of a warden send the jail into chaos.
  • Learn the map, know where the guns and vents are.
  • Look for CT "blind-spots". Getting away without dying is great, but getting away without being seen or noticed is even better.
  • Watch your map. Look for the red "blips" and where your teammates are dying to avoid a similar fate.
  • If a warden tells you to drop a gun you can either take your chance and risk dying to secure a kill, or you can immediately pass it to a teammate if they haven't specified not to yet.
  • Watch for guards that aren't paying attention or standing still, they make easy targets
  • Use fire grenades to help break vents or cut off a CT from moving away or following you.
  • Use frag grenades to finish off a CT with low health, or to throw near a downed gun in order to "push" it towards you.
  • Use smokes to cover an escape to an exit or vent. Alert your team in team-chat before you do this
  • Have fun
